crypt_procedure

def crypt_procedure(chaine,table)

Algorithm

The crypter manager to orchestrate the crypting procedure. It works from these steps:

  • We convert the given ascii string as integer list

  • We compute the Base index list as key from the converted integer list

  • We build the second part of the key since the mirror of the Base index list

  • We compute the cumulated weight of the integer list

  • We compute the point by point multiplication between cumulated weigth list and original integer list

  • We transpose the multiplied list into the given specified Base from the key

  • We associate the crypted strin to the key as return

Parameters

Type

Description

chaine

string

The string to crypt

table

list of list

The Base Table recursively builded

Returns

list tuple (crypt_lst,key) : The couple crypted string and key as result. It permits to decrypt any message.


Source Code

int_chaine = ascii_to_int(chaine)
base_keyy  = base_key(int_chaine)
if(len(base_keyy)%2==0):
        key=base_keyy[0:int(len(base_keyy)/2)]
else:
        key=base_keyy[0:int((len(base_keyy)/2)+1)]
vec_poid   = vec_poids(int_chaine)
crypt_lst  = multlist(int_chaine,vec_poid)
crypt_lst  = transpose_base(crypt_lst,base_keyy,table)
return(crypt_lst,key)
